2010-06-29 60 views
2

以默認值Prism Shell project開始,所有按預期工作。棱鏡外殼模板,創建兩個ShellView實例

我開始進行更改和修改,現在應用程序啓動兩次。

protected override DependencyObject CreateShell()

上述倍率僅調用一次。 ShellView中的構造函數被調用兩次。一次用於默認構造函數,一次用於構造函數獲取ShellViewModel的實例。

不知道究竟是什麼導致這可是我的直覺是什麼東西無意中修改和平凡解等待...

回答

5

StartupUri設置;我相信在使用Expression Blend打開解決方案時會發生這種情況。